#62c0c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#62c0c5 is composed of 38.4% red, 75.3%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.3% cyan, 2.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 183 degrees, a saturation of 46% and a lightness of 57.8%. #62c0c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#c4ffff with #00818b.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

● #62c0c5 color description : Moderate cyan.
#62c0c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#62c0c5 has RGB values of R:98, G:192,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 6471877.

Shades and Tints of #62c0c5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1f9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#62c0c5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b9b9c is the less saturated color, while #28f4ff is the most saturated one.
